Peter BOYLAN Obituary

BOYLAN, Peter James. NZAF E44808 161 Battery. After a long fought battle our soldier fell on 10 January 2021 at home. Loved and adored husband of Andrenna, step dad to Jordan. Loved dad of Tanya and Steve Makiri, Paul and Roxy Boylan, Jane and Stan Caffery. Loved Koro of Briah-Rose, Tane, Naomi, Kaea, Hinemoa, Moana-Jane, Caleb and Reuben, Loved son of the Late Fred and Joan Boylan. Loved and respected brother of the late David and brother-in-law of Gaye, loved uncle to Rochelle, Stacey and Phil, loved great uncle to Jacob, brother-in-law of Diane and Peter White, David and Ellen Papesch. Fondly remembered by Ruth. A service will be held for our Barrister Peter at 2pm Saturday 16 January 2021 at Fountains Funeral Chapel, 35 Wood Street, Papakura. All correspondence via Fountains Funerals please. Special thanks to Louise and the West Auckland Hospice team for all their help during Peter's final journey. You will be forever missed but always in my heart and loved always, Rest in peace my Love, till I see you again, Your Baby



Published by The New Zealand Herald on Jan. 13, 2021.
